Output 5181de8ea38fd6f221d5366ee3e01d3d9641eaa92935b64e10ffe11c330c0ed5:1

value
7539974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cf7d14f06a9756ac973a56ce8afaf8611984924 OP_EQUAL
address
3BdBmvx78ia6BJ9XkFvEgWHi3626Jjzp4Z
transaction
5181de8ea38fd6f221d5366ee3e01d3d9641eaa92935b64e10ffe11c330c0ed5
confirmations
146826
spent
true